BODY {
	margin:auto;	
	font-size:12px;
	color:#58595b;
	font-family:Arial,"宋体", Helvetica, sans-serif;
	background-image:url(../images/bg.jpg);
	background-position:left top;
	background-repeat:repeat-x;
	background-color:#fafafa;
	}
	
#box_top{
	margin:0 auto;
	width:1002px;
	height:auto;
	min-height:102px;
	_height:102px;
	}

#box_banner{
	margin:0 auto;
	width:100%;
	height:auto;
	min-height:392px;
	_height:392px;
	margin-top:0px;
	background-image:url(../images/bn.jpg);
	background-position:center center;
	background-repeat:no-repeat;
	}
	
#box_center{
	margin:0 auto;
	width:1002px;
	height:auto;
	min-height:440px;
	_height:440px;
	margin-top:0px;
	}
	
#box_bottom{
	margin:0 auto;
	width:100%;
	height:auto;
	min-height:86px;
	_height:86px;
	margin-top:25px;
	background-color:#e2e0e0;
	}

.box_top_logo{
	float:left;
	margin-left:15px;
	margin-top:12px;
	height:81px;
	}

.box_top_language{
	float:left;
	margin-left:358px;
	margin-top:16px;
	height:17px;
	}

.box_top_languagetu{
	float:left;
	width:32px;
	height:17px;
	}

.box_top_languagewz{
	float:left;
	width:41px;
	height:17px;
	line-height:17px;
	font-family:"微软雅黑";
	color:#171917;
	}

.box_top_languagewz1{
	float:left;
	width:55px;
	height:17px;
	line-height:17px;
	font-family:"微软雅黑";
	color:#171917;
	}

.box_top_nav{
	float:left;
	margin-top:13px;
	margin-left:55px;
	background-image:url(../images/nav.jpg);
	background-position:left top;
	background-repeat:no-repeat;
	width:482px;
	height:34px;
	}

#main_nav ul li{
	float:left;	
	height:43px;
	line-height:43px;
	margin-top:0px;	
	margin-left:0px;
	display:inline;
	overflow:hidden;
	text-indent:-1999em;
    }

#main_nav ul li.nav_index{
	width:107px;	
	background-image:url(../images/nav.jpg);
	background-repeat:no-repeat;
	background-position:0px;
    }

#main_nav ul li.nav_index_on{
	width:107px;
	background-image:url(../images/nav_on.jpg);
	background-repeat:no-repeat;
	background-position:0px;
	}

#main_nav ul li.nav_about{
	width:127px;
	background-image:url(../images/nav.jpg);
	background-repeat:no-repeat;
	background-position:-107px;
	}

#main_nav ul li.nav_about_on{
	width:127px;
	background-image:url(../images/nav_on.jpg);
	background-repeat:no-repeat;
	background-position:-107px;
	}
	
#main_nav ul li.nav_product{
	width:136px;
	background-image:url(../images/nav.jpg);
	background-repeat:no-repeat;
	background-position:-234px;
	}

#main_nav ul li.nav_product_on{
	width:136px;
	background-image:url(../images/nav_on.jpg);
	background-repeat:no-repeat;
	background-position:-234px;
	}

#main_nav ul li.nav_contact{
	width:112px;
	background-image:url(../images/nav.jpg);
	background-repeat:no-repeat;
	background-position:-370px;
	}

#main_nav ul li.nav_contact_on{
	width:112px;
	background-image:url(../images/nav_on.jpg);
	background-repeat:no-repeat;
	background-position:-370px;
	}
	
#main_nav ul li a{
	display:block;
	}

.box_zxgg_center{
	margin:0 auto;
	width:1002px;
	height:auto;
	min-height:43px;
	_height:43px;
	}

.box_zxgg_left{
	float:left;
	margin-left:14px;
	width:130px;
	margin-top:10px;
	}

.box_zxgg_right{
	float:left;
	margin-left:19px;
	height:43px;
	line-height:43px;
	}

.box_center_cpnav{
	border-bottom:1px dashed #a2a1a1;
	height:46px;
	}

.box_center_cpnavbt{
	float:left;
	margin-top:9px;
	margin-left:30px;
	}

.box_center_cpnavmore{
	float:right;
	width:54px;
	margin-top:26px;
	}

.box_center_cp{
	height:202px;
	padding-bottom:23px;
	}

.box_center_cpleft{
	float:left;
	margin-left:1px;
	margin-top:74px;
	margin-bottom:74px;
	}

.box_center_cpcenter{
	float:left;
	width:975px;
	height:202px;
	}

.box_center_cpcenternr{
	float:left;
	width:218px;
	height:auto;
	_height:202px;
	min-height:202px;
	margin-left:11px;
	margin-right:11px;
	}
	
.box_center_cpcentertu{
	margin-top:12px;
	width:211px;
	height:154px;
	border:1px solid #dedede;
	padding:3px;
	}

.box_center_cpcenterd{
	text-align:center;
	}

.box_center_cpcenterwz{
	height:19px;
	line-height:19px;
	font-family:"微软雅黑";
	text-align:center;
	}

.box_center_cpright{
	float:right;
	margin-right:4px;
	margin-top:74px;
	margin-bottom:74px;
	}

.box_center_zh{
	height:177px;
	margin-bottom:20px;
	}

.box_center_about{
	float:left;
	width:488px;
	margin-right:24px;
	}

.box_center_aboutnav{
	height:44px;
	border-bottom:1px dashed #a2a1a1;
	}

.box_center_aboutnr{
	float:left;
	padding-left:10px;
	line-height:26px;
	height:114px;
	overflow:hidden;
	margin-top:20px;
	font-family:"微软雅黑";
	}

.box_center_aboutnr span{
	color:#db0a15;
	}

.box_center_news{
	float:left;
	width:488px;
	}

.box_center_newsnr{
	margin-right:3px;
	margin-top:15px;
	height:83px;
	border-bottom:1px dashed #d0d0d0;
	margin-right:13px;
	}

.box_center_newstu{
	float:left;
	margin-left:4px;
	margin-right:8px;
	border:1px solid #dedede;
	padding:3px;
	width:96px;
	}

.box_center_newswz{
	float:left;
	width:357px;
	}
	
.box_center_newswztm{
	height:18px;
	float:left;
	font-weight:bold;
	color:#db0a15;
	width:259px;
	background-image:url(../images/tb1.jpg);
	background-position:2px 4px;
	background-repeat:no-repeat;
	text-indent:20px;
	}

.box_center_newswzsj{
	height:18px;
	float:left;
	font-weight:bold;
	color:#db0a15;
	width:92px;
	}

.box_center_newswz p{
	float:left;
	line-height:18px;
	overflow:hidden;
	height:54px;
	}
	
.box_center_newswz p span{
	color:#db0a15;
	}

.box_center_newslb1{
	padding-top:15px;
	
	}
	
.box_center_newslb li{
	margin-right:13px;
	background-image:url(../images/tb4.jpg);
	background-position:30px 13px;
	background-repeat:no-repeat;
	text-indent:60px;
	height:29px;
	line-height:29px;
	overflow:hidden;
	}

.box_center_newslb li span{
	margin-right:10px;
	float:right;
	}


.box_center_link{
	height:68px;
	margin-top:25px;
	}

.box_center_linknr{
	float:left;
	margin-left:13px;
	margin-right:13px;
	width:224px;
	height:68px;
	}

.box_bottom_center{
	margin:0 auto;
	width:1002px;
	height:auto;
	padding-top:7px;
	line-height:24px;
	text-align:center;
	font-family:"微软雅黑";
	}

#box_bannergy{
	margin:0 auto;
	width:100%;
	height:auto;
	min-height:292px;
	_height:292px;
	margin-top:0px;
	background-image:url(../images/gybn.jpg);
	background-position:center center;
	background-repeat:no-repeat;
	}

.box_center_wz{
	height:51px;
	line-height:51px;
	border-bottom:1px solid #e6e6e6;
	margin-bottom:19px;
	background-image:url(../images/tb3.jpg);
	background-position:9px 15px;
	background-repeat:no-repeat;
	text-indent:34px;
	font-weight:bold;
	color:#333;
	}

.box_center_left{
	float:left;
	width:233px;
	margin-right:27px;
	}

.box_center_leftnav{
	background-image:url(../images/lbg2.jpg);
	background-position:left top;
	background-repeat:repeat-y;
	height:auto;
	min-height:219px;
	_height:219px;
	}

.box_center_right{
	float:left;
	width:742px;
	}

.box_center_rightnr{
	background-image:url(../images/nybg2.jpg);
	background-position:left top;
	background-repeat:repeat-y;
	height:auto;
	min-height:700px;
	_height:700px;
	padding-top:2px;
	padding-left:7px;
	padding-right:8px;
	}

.box_center_rightnav{
	background-image:url(../images/nybg4.jpg);
	background-position:left top;
	background-repeat:no-repeat;
	height:64px;
	}

.box_center_rightnavhz{
	padding-top:7px;
	margin-left:18px;
	height:32px;
	font-family:"微软雅黑";
	color:#333;
	font-size:22px;
	}

.box_center_rightnavyw{
	margin-left:20px;
	height:20px;
	font-family:"微软雅黑";
	color:#878787;
	}

.box_center_rightjj{
	margin-top:10px;
	margin-left:28px;
	margin-right:23px;
	height:auto;
	min-height:690px;
	_height:690px;
	font-family:"微软雅黑";
	font-size:14px;
	line-height:24px;
	}

#box_bannerxw{
	margin:0 auto;
	width:100%;
	height:auto;
	min-height:292px;
	_height:292px;
	margin-top:0px;
	background-image:url(../images/xwbn.jpg);
	background-position:center center;
	background-repeat:no-repeat;
	}

.box_center_rightxw{
	margin-left:7px;
	margin-right:9px;
	height:auto;
	min-height:690px;
	_height:690px;
	}

.box_center_rightxwnr{
	height:160px;
	margin-top:13px;
	border-bottom :1px dashed #d0d0d0;
	}

.box_center_rightxwnrtu{
	margin-left:3px;
	margin-right:19px;
	float:left;
	border:1px solid #e6e5e5;
	padding:3px;
	width:202px;
	}
	
.box_center_rightxwnrwz{
	float:left;
	width:470px;
	}

.box_center_rightxwnrwztm{
	width:380px;
	float:left;
	color:#cb0006;
	font-weight:bold;
	height:25px;
	line-height:25px;
	background-image:url(../images/tb1.jpg);
	background-position:1px 9px;
	background-repeat:no-repeat;
	text-indent:20px;
	}

.box_center_rightxwnrwzsj{
	float:left;
	height:25px;
	line-height:25px;
	width:90px;
	color:#cb0006;
	}

.box_center_rightxwnrwz p{
	float:left;
	line-height:24px;
	overflow:hidden;
	height:115px;
	}

.page{
	float:left;
	text-align:center;
	height:70px;
	line-height:70px;
	font-family:"宋体";
	width:700px;
	}

#box_bannercp{
	margin:0 auto;
	width:100%;
	height:auto;
	min-height:292px;
	_height:292px;
	margin-top:0px;
	background-image:url(../images/cpbn.jpg);
	background-position:center center;
	background-repeat:no-repeat;
	}
	
.box_center_rightcp{
	margin-left:1px;
	margin-right:1px;
	height:auto;
	min-height:690px;
	_height:690px;
	}
	
.box_center_cpcenterwz1{
	height:39px;
	line-height:39px;
	font-family:"微软雅黑";
	text-align:center;
	
	}